In the area of wireless computer networking, a base station is a radio receiver/transmitter that serves as the hub of the local wireless network, and may also be the gateway between a wired network and the wireless network . It typically consists of a low-power transmitter and wireless router.

A base station serves as a central connection point for a wireless device to communicate . It further connects the device to other networks or devices, usually through dedicated high bandwidth wire or fiber optic connections.

5G officially arrived in the UK at the end of May 2019 , though only two networks – EE and Vodafone – initially offered 5G plans. But since then, all four major networks now offer 5G in selected areas, although coverage is not widespread just yet.

The new radio access technology for 5G is called “NR” and replaces “LTE”, and the new base station is called gNB (or gNodeB), and replaces the eNB (or eNodeB or Evolved Node B). … Evolution of Cellular Technology.
